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
496349047 14659 806242 5923
795244 356944675
795244 356944675
748270 76584 1611785517 66947106
All about undefined
Interested in learning more?
795244 356944675
748270 76584 1611785517 66947106
See more
62216467 58556 8743548469
374 469 18984215
See more
8228320674 00740
421904666 4166746973 504
See more